Программирование - одно из самых захватывающих занятий, это и искусство, и наука, и даже стиль жизни, где все имеет порядок, свой черед и удачно проставленные комментарии, конкретно отвечающие за все повороты и переплетения. Хотя для многих программирование, это нудно и кажется китайской грамотой, на самом деле, это увлекательно и логично просто (хотя, конечно, не все могут стать гениями программирования, есть там вещи, которые даже профессорам дались не сразу, если вообще дались). Одной из самых распространенных задач в программировании (причем в любом языке) является сортировка массивов, где разбросанные числа или слова нужно упорядочить по какому-то признаку, чаще всего, это числа, которые надо отсортировать от меньшего к большему. Для этого существует несколько наиболее распространенных алгоритмов, которые программисты должны знать как свои пальцы на руках, где и когда их лучше использовать и т.д. Начинающим программистам, которым и я являюсь, не всегда легко понять суть данных методов сортировки, но благодаря креативному подходу умников из Венгерского Университета Трансильвании - это становится намного проще.
Сортирование пузырьком
Click to view
Сортирование выбором
Click to view
Сортирование вставкой
Click to view
Сортирование слиянием
Click to view
Быстрое сортирование
Click to view
Вот такой интересный и увлекательный подход к сортированию.